1. The ‘Hidden Fees’ Breakdown

The following table breaks down the specific costs for a 2,200 sq. ft. architectural shingle roof in Schenectady, NY, including labor, materials, and permitting fees. This equates to roughly $709 per square installed.

Schenectady Roofing Cost Elements Cost (2,200 sq. ft.)
Materials Total $5,703
Shingles, Underlayment, Nails $4,719
Ice & Water Shield (Code Req.) $214
Drip Edge & Flashing $770
Local Labor (Schenectady) $9,079
Dump Fees $580
Permits $242
TOTAL ESTIMATE $15,604

What is “Net Cost”?
A new roof isn’t just an expense; it’s an investment. The “Net Cost” column in our analysis subtracts the Resale Value Increase (ROI) from the upfront price.

Example: If you spend $20k but your home value goes up by $14k, your effective “Net Cost” is only $6k.

Schenectady Hiring Checklist

Before signing a contract in NY, ensure your roofer provides:

  • Proof of Insurance: Liability and Worker’s Comp are mandatory to protect you from lawsuits.
  • Local References: Ask for 3 recent jobs in the Schenectady area you can drive by.
  • Written Warranty: Ensure you get both a manufacturer’s warranty (materials) and a workmanship warranty (labor).
  • Licensing: Verify the contractor is registered with the local municipalities (No state-wide license outside NYC/Buffalo).
  • Scope of Work: A detailed itemized list including cleanup and disposal fees.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a new roof cost in Schenectady?
In 2025, the average cost for an architectural shingle roof in Schenectady ranges between $13,263 and $17,944 depending on accessibility and slope.
Do I need a permit for roofing in Schenectady?
Yes, most roofing projects in NY require a permit. Based on current labor values, you should budget approximately $242 for permit fees in Schenectady.
How long does roof replacement take?
Most residential jobs in the Schenectady area take 1-2 days. Weather conditions can affect this timeline.
Does home insurance cover roof replacement in Schenectady?
Typically yes, if the damage is caused by a sudden peril like storm debris. However, policies usually do not cover normal wear and tear due to age. Check our Insurance Guide for details.
